#119098 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#119098 is composed of 6.7% red, 56.5% green and 59.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 88.8% cyan, 5.3% magenta, 0% yellow and 40.4% black. It has a hue angle of 183.6 degrees, a saturation of 79.9% and a lightness of 33.1%. #119098 color hex could be obtained by blending #22ffff with #002131. Closest websafe color is: #009999.

Shades and Tints of #119098
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010a0b is the darkest color, while #f8fefe is the lightest one.
